What is sociology? Part 1 AQA ALEVEL SOCIOLOGY • Sociology provides a fascinating insight into society and our social behaviour • It helps us to understand how factors such as social class, ethnicity, age and gender influence the way we live and behave within society • It also helps us to understand how key institutions within society (such as the family, the criminal justice system, education and the media) operate and function

What is sociology? Part 2 AQA ALEVEL SOCIOLOGY • Sociology focuses on group behaviour, rather than the more individualistic focus of psychology • Sociologists disagree with each other; it is a subject where competing arguments are put forward and then evaluated on the basis of evidence • It is a fully academic subject, just like History, Geography, English, etc.

A-LEVEL SOCIOLOGY You will study four key topics over two years: q The Family (Y 12) q Education (Y 12) q The Media (Y 13) q Crime and Deviance (Y 13) …. PLUS the ongoing topic of sociological theory and methods Paper 1: Education/Methods in the context of Education Paper 2: Families and Households/Media Paper 3: Crime and Deviance/Theory and Methods All papers are 2 hours and count for 33% of your final grade
